Details: Most of us will at sometime have looked up on a summer's day and seen the gentle, graceful turn of a sailplane high in the sky. The fascination of silent flight, seeking thermals and climbing up to the clouds is not easily described. Nor is the achievement of managing to stay high in the sky, without an engine, for an hour or more. Above Challock there are magnificent views over the Weald of Kent. On a clear day you can see Southend and the coast of France in one 360° turn!

From your very first lesson, with an instructor to guide you, you are ‘hands on’, and in the ensuing flights you will gradually learn how the controls work, coordination of the stick and rudder, keeping the wings level and making gentle, graceful turns. All of your training leads to your first goal - going solo. Once you are flying well and consistently, the big day arrives and after several check flights your instructor sends you off on your own. They say the best landing you ever make is on your first solo flight!

Trial Lesson
Most people start gliding with a trial lesson. Flying with a British Gliding Association trained instructor, your two-seat glider is towed up to 2,500 feet where it is released to gently float high above the airfield. During the flight your instructor will show you how the controls work and you will have the opportunity to fly the glider. Trial lessons last around 15 minutes and at the end of your flight the instructor will bring the glider back to the airfield and land it. A trial lesson also entitles you to three month's temporary membership of the club.

Price
An Aerotow to 2,000ft with a flight of up to 25mins, depending on the conditions, costs £75.00.

Basic Requirements

We are unable to offer trial lessons or courses to people under the age of 14. The maximum weight limit is 15 stone (95kg) and people in excess of 6ft 2ins (1.88m) may have difficulty in fitting into the aircraft.
You will have to sign a health declaration. However, if you are fit enough to drive a car, you will be able to fly. We can make suitable arrangements to overcome most disabilities if you make us aware when booking.
